Why We Built The WHITESPACE Midweight Merino Baselayer Bottom

We built the WHITESPACE Midweight Merino Baselayer Bottom to keep our lower body warm while we’re taking laps on extra chilly days. We used soft merino wool for natural anti-odor protection and maximum next-to-skin comfort. Bringing nylon and spandex in the mix, we increase the overall durability, stretch, and performance of these bottoms, ensuring all-day warmth on the mountain.


Details

  • Bottom baselayer designed for cold mountain days
  • Soft merino wool construction provides maximum comfort
  • Blended with nylon to increase durability, performance, and structure
  • 4-way stretch fabric allows for optimal movement and recovery
  • Merino wool offers natural anti-odor and moisture-wicking properties
  • Custom WHITESPACE trim package and on-mountain and après-shred flair
  • Slim-fit style; we suggest sizing up if you're between sizes or prefer a more regular fit

Material
85% merino wool, 13% nylon, 2% spandex
Insulation Weight
midweight (235gsm)
Fit
slim
Style
tights
Anti-Odor
natural attribute of merino wool
Claimed Weight
8oz
Activity
all-mountain snowboarding
Manufacturer Warranty
limited lifetime
